aboutsummaryrefslogtreecommitdiffstats
path: root/lib-src
diff options
context:
space:
mode:
authorKaroly Lorentey2005-05-28 21:04:38 +0000
committerKaroly Lorentey2005-05-28 21:04:38 +0000
commit93d7a3669284221c9272784875f69c047873fe04 (patch)
tree853af54aa3e46a73bd248dc7033dbf4e39132f9f /lib-src
parentb4bb3cbc7caca5c9c207d9ed42cacb978790af67 (diff)
parent9594f9294b16c3e828b593c4cc9159b6328e1aa3 (diff)
downloademacs-93d7a3669284221c9272784875f69c047873fe04.tar.gz
emacs-93d7a3669284221c9272784875f69c047873fe04.zip
Merged from miles@gnu.org--gnu-2005 (patch 70-73, 320-331)
Patches applied: * miles@gnu.org--gnu-2005/emacs--cvs-trunk--0--patch-320 Update from CVS * miles@gnu.org--gnu-2005/emacs--cvs-trunk--0--patch-321 Update from CVS * miles@gnu.org--gnu-2005/emacs--cvs-trunk--0--patch-322 Update from CVS * miles@gnu.org--gnu-2005/emacs--cvs-trunk--0--patch-323 Update from CVS * miles@gnu.org--gnu-2005/emacs--cvs-trunk--0--patch-324 Merge from gnus--rel--5.10 * miles@gnu.org--gnu-2005/emacs--cvs-trunk--0--patch-325 Update from CVS * miles@gnu.org--gnu-2005/emacs--cvs-trunk--0--patch-326 Update from CVS * miles@gnu.org--gnu-2005/emacs--cvs-trunk--0--patch-327 Update from CVS * miles@gnu.org--gnu-2005/emacs--cvs-trunk--0--patch-328 Update from CVS * miles@gnu.org--gnu-2005/emacs--cvs-trunk--0--patch-329 Update from CVS * miles@gnu.org--gnu-2005/emacs--cvs-trunk--0--patch-330 Merge from gnus--rel--5.10 * miles@gnu.org--gnu-2005/emacs--cvs-trunk--0--patch-331 Update from CVS * miles@gnu.org--gnu-2005/gnus--rel--5.10--patch-70 Update from CVS * miles@gnu.org--gnu-2005/gnus--rel--5.10--patch-71 Merge from emacs--cvs-trunk--0 * miles@gnu.org--gnu-2005/gnus--rel--5.10--patch-72 Merge from emacs--cvs-trunk--0 * miles@gnu.org--gnu-2005/gnus--rel--5.10--patch-73 Update from CVS git-archimport-id: lorentey@elte.hu--2004/emacs--multi-tty--0--patch-348
Diffstat (limited to 'lib-src')
-rw-r--r--lib-src/ChangeLog5
-rw-r--r--lib-src/yow.c6
2 files changed, 8 insertions, 3 deletions
diff --git a/lib-src/ChangeLog b/lib-src/ChangeLog
index 1370f05a9d6..aa9d3fe7fc6 100644
--- a/lib-src/ChangeLog
+++ b/lib-src/ChangeLog
@@ -1,3 +1,8 @@
12005-05-25 Thien-Thi Nguyen <ttn@gnu.org>
2
3 * yow.c (setup_yow): Use EXIT_FAILURE in case no separators found.
4 (yow): Use EXIT_FAILURE in case of memory error.
5
12005-05-13 YAMAMOTO Mitsuharu <mituharu@math.s.chiba-u.ac.jp> 62005-05-13 YAMAMOTO Mitsuharu <mituharu@math.s.chiba-u.ac.jp>
2 7
3 * make-docfile.c (DIRECTORY_SEP): New macro. 8 * make-docfile.c (DIRECTORY_SEP): New macro.
diff --git a/lib-src/yow.c b/lib-src/yow.c
index 9d58ce5aecb..1356ac6db18 100644
--- a/lib-src/yow.c
+++ b/lib-src/yow.c
@@ -104,7 +104,7 @@ setup_yow(fp)
104 while ((c = getc(fp)) != SEP) { 104 while ((c = getc(fp)) != SEP) {
105 if (c == EOF) { 105 if (c == EOF) {
106 fprintf(stderr, "yow: file contains no separators\n"); 106 fprintf(stderr, "yow: file contains no separators\n");
107 exit(2); 107 exit(EXIT_FAILURE);
108 } 108 }
109 } 109 }
110 header_len = ftell(fp); 110 header_len = ftell(fp);
@@ -157,7 +157,7 @@ yow (fp)
157 buf = (char *) malloc(bufsize); 157 buf = (char *) malloc(bufsize);
158 if (buf == (char *)0) { 158 if (buf == (char *)0) {
159 fprintf(stderr, "yow: virtual memory exhausted\n"); 159 fprintf(stderr, "yow: virtual memory exhausted\n");
160 exit (3); 160 exit (EXIT_FAILURE);
161 } 161 }
162 162
163 buf[i++] = c; 163 buf[i++] = c;
@@ -170,7 +170,7 @@ yow (fp)
170 buf = (char *) realloc(buf, bufsize); 170 buf = (char *) realloc(buf, bufsize);
171 if (buf == (char *)0) { 171 if (buf == (char *)0) {
172 fprintf(stderr, "yow: virtual memory exhausted\n"); 172 fprintf(stderr, "yow: virtual memory exhausted\n");
173 exit (3); 173 exit (EXIT_FAILURE);
174 } 174 }
175 } 175 }
176 } 176 }